Do you love SITKA Gear? Apply today to help provide customers with a premium experience and excellent customer service in the Bozeman, MT retail location.
We are hiring a Retail Gear Guide for SITKA Gear's growing team.
General Job Duties:
Provide exceptional customer service and experience to everyone walking through the door
Help customers find gear that supports their pursuit
Become a brand expert on all things SITKA
Assist in inventory procedures, allocation and replenishment, third party orders, shipping, receiving, cycle counting etc.
Work with the Visual Merchandiser to uphold merchandising standards to create an appealing in-store experience.
Maintain cleanliness of the store by sweeping, vacuuming, emptying trash, cleaning bathrooms etc.
Complete all sales, returns and exchange transactions effectively and accurately
Assist with DEPOT events.
Qualifications & Experience:
Positive attitude, goes above and beyond for customers
1+ years of customer service and/or retail experience preferred
Previous retail knowledge (POS, Inventory, customer service, and sales) preferred
Ability to work in a fast-past paced environment
Knowledge of outdoor gear preferred
Must love outdoors, hunting knowledge preferred
Physical Requirements:
Stand for the duration of the shift
Move and process shipments
Ability to lift 45 lbs.
Operate general office equipment (phones, computers etc.)
Shifts:
MUST be available for days, nights, weekends and holidays. M-Sat (open 9:30am-6:30pm) (close 10:30am-7:30pm), Sunday (10:30am-6:30pm)
Pay:
Part-time $17hr
